Transaction 70ca153589b2feefd9a906e78696033113f33efbba86a4068da2a44b8d6d8020
1 Input
1 Output
-
70ca153589b2feefd9a906e78696033113f33efbba86a4068da2a44b8d6d8020:0
- value
- 19257
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 abbd92caf6de841225191fefdea457761e60d4ff OP_EQUALVERIFY OP_CHECKSIG
- address
- 1Gf5ebUbYuJysStDw3uZ422jEPg5veYLUY